How much do associate claims adjuster jobs pay per year?

As of Aug 19, 2026, the average yearly pay for associate claims adjuster in Springfield, MO is $52,285.00, according to ZipRecruiter salary data. Most workers in this role earn between $45,000.00 and $58,700.00 per year, depending on experience, location, and employer.

What is an associate claims adjuster?

Associate Claims Adjusters are entry-level professionals who investigate insurance claims to determine the extent of the insurance company's liability. They review documentation, interview claimants and witnesses, and may inspect property damage or injuries. Their primary role is to ensure that claims are processed accurately and in accordance with policy terms. Associate Claims Adjusters often work under the supervision of more experienced adjusters and handle less complex claims while gaining experience in the field.

What skills and qualifications are needed to be an associate claims adjuster?

To thrive as an Associate Claims Adjuster, you need strong analytical abilities, attention to detail, and a foundational understanding of insurance principles, often supported by a bachelor’s degree or relevant experience. Familiarity with claims management software, Microsoft Office Suite, and sometimes industry certifications like AIC (Associate in Claims) are valuable technical assets. Excellent communication, negotiation, and customer service skills distinguish top performers in this role. These skills ensure accurate claim assessments, efficient case resolution, and positive client relationships, which are critical for organizational reputation and profitability.

What are common challenges faced by associate claims adjusters in their first year, and how can they overcome them?

Associate Claims Adjusters often encounter challenges such as managing a high volume of cases, understanding complex policy language, and effectively communicating with policyholders who may be upset or distressed. To overcome these hurdles, new adjusters benefit from thorough training, mentorship from experienced colleagues, and developing strong organizational skills to prioritize tasks. Proactively seeking feedback and utilizing available resources, such as claims management software and company guidelines, can also accelerate the learning curve and improve confidence in decision-making.

Responsibilities

Prime's Accident Claims Adjuster directs and coordinates activities involving claims against company for third-party property damage and bodily injury claims by performing the following duties:

  • Investigating claims to ascertain validity of claims and extent of company liability.
  • Reviews accident reports and communicate with affected parties to determine liability. 
  • Maintain accurate and timely reserves based on the claim.
  • Negotiate and process claims for property damage and/or third party injury claims which Prime is liable and submit claims for payment processing.
  • Negotiate settlements to effectuate fair and equitable settlements.
  • Coordinate record retention for preservation of pending litigation.
